That wasn't so bad!



I ended up taking 1 of the farm jacks back to Harbor freight. Do not buy model 6530, it is very unstable. Specify that you want only model 60668. The issue is with the base plate. 60668 surrounds the upright shaft completely. 6530 does not, it barely stands up on it's own.

Now I have 2 good jacks. Back to work now.
